Why Dual-Monitor Support and Acoustic Isolation Matter in Premium Guest Workspaces

Guest expectations in luxury and lifestyle hotels have shifted dramatically: 78% of business travelers now consider in-room workspace functionality a non-negotiable factor when selecting accommodations (GCT 2024 Hospitality Workspace Benchmark). Unlike standard office environments, hotel desks operate within acoustically sensitive zones—adjacent to sleeping areas, spa corridors, and audio-equipped lounges—where mechanical noise from keyboards, mouse clicks, or monitor adjustments can breach ambient noise thresholds of ≤32 dB(A), the recommended upper limit for restful guest zones per ISO 3382-2.

Dual-monitor setups introduce new structural and acoustic challenges. Standard laminate desktops (typically 16–19 mm thick) lack mass damping properties, allowing keystroke vibrations to transmit through desk frames into adjacent walls or floors. Unaddressed, this leads to cross-room noise leakage—a critical issue in thin-walled boutique conversions and high-density urban towers where floor-to-ceiling STC ratings often fall below 50.

Procurement teams increasingly prioritize integrated acoustic performance—not as an add-on, but as a built-in specification. Leading suppliers now embed viscoelastic damping layers between MDF core and HPL surface, achieving 4–6 dB(A) reduction in tactile keyboard transmission without compromising load capacity or aesthetic continuity across furniture families.

Key Structural & Acoustic Design Requirements

Selecting a hotel desk that supports dual monitors *and* suppresses keyboard noise demands scrutiny beyond visual finish or cable management. The following five criteria form the foundation of reliable, compliant procurement decisions:

  • Desktop Mass & Damping Layering: Minimum 25 mm total thickness with ≥3 mm viscoelastic interlayer (e.g., Sorbothane® or proprietary polymer composites); tested per ASTM E90 for airborne sound transmission loss.
  • Frame Vibration Decoupling: Powder-coated steel frames with rubber-isolated mounting points at leg-to-desktop junctions reduce structure-borne transfer by up to 40% versus rigid bolt-through assembly.
  • Cable Management Integration: Internal grommets, under-desk trays, and modular raceways must accommodate dual HDMI/USB-C + power runs without requiring external conduit—reducing installation time by 2.5–4 hours per unit.
  • Ergonomic Monitor Mount Compatibility: Pre-drilled VESA 75×75 / 100×100 patterns with reinforced backing plates rated for ≥12 kg per arm; avoids retrofitting that compromises acoustic integrity.
  • Fire & Safety Compliance: All laminates and substrates certified to EN 13501-1 Class B-s1,d0 (EU), UL 94 V-0 (US), and BS 476 Part 7 (UK) for public space use.

These requirements directly impact procurement timelines: desks meeting all five specifications typically require 12–18 weeks lead time for custom finishes versus 6–8 weeks for standard variants—underscoring the need for early-stage specification alignment with interior designers and FF&E consultants.

Comparative Performance of Top-Tier Hotel Desk Solutions

To assist procurement professionals in rapid benchmarking, GCT evaluated seven commercially available hotel desk platforms across acoustic, structural, and integration metrics. All units were tested using identical Cherry MX Blue mechanical keyboards and dual 27-inch IPS monitors (total weight: 14.2 kg), with sound pressure measured at 30 cm distance and 1 m height per ISO 3744.

Model Series Keyboard Noise Reduction (dB) Max Dual-Monitor Load Capacity (kg) Lead Time (Standard Finish) Compliance Certifications
Aurora Pro+ (Scandinavian OEM) 5.8 dB 18.5 14 weeks EN 13501-1, UL 94 V-0, GREENGUARD Gold
Horizon QuietDesk (Asian Tier-1 ODM) 4.2 dB 16.0 9 weeks EN 13501-1, ISO 9001, FSC-certified wood core
Vista Luxe (Italian Design House) 6.1 dB 20.0 18 weeks EN 13501-1, UNI EN 14749, Cradle to Cradle Silver

The data reveals a clear trade-off: highest acoustic performance correlates with extended lead times and premium pricing (Vista Luxe commands ~32% higher unit cost vs. Horizon QuietDesk). However, for flagship properties targeting LEED v4.1 BD+C or WELL Building Standard certification, the Vista Luxe’s Cradle to Cradle Silver rating and superior damping justify ROI through reduced post-installation acoustic remediation—estimated at $1,200–$2,800 per room in retrofit scenarios.

Implementation Best Practices for Procurement Teams

Successful deployment hinges on synchronizing technical specs with project delivery workflows. GCT recommends a four-phase implementation protocol aligned with FF&E procurement cycles:

  1. Phase 1 – Specification Lockdown (T–26 weeks): Finalize acoustic targets (e.g., ≤34 dB(A) at bedside during peak typing), confirm VESA compatibility with existing AV vendor specs, and verify fire-rating alignment with local building codes.
  2. Phase 2 – Sample Validation (T–20 weeks): Require physical samples with third-party lab reports (not just manufacturer claims) and conduct on-site mockups in representative room types.
  3. Phase 3 – Logistics Coordination (T–12 weeks): Confirm palletized packaging dimensions (standard: 120 × 60 × 15 cm per unit) and schedule staggered deliveries to avoid warehouse congestion during peak FF&E staging.
  4. Phase 4 – QA Sign-off (T–2 weeks): Inspect 100% of units for damping layer integrity (via ultrasonic thickness gauge), VESA hole precision (±0.3 mm tolerance), and finish consistency (ΔE ≤1.5 per CIEDE2000).

Teams using this protocol report 92% on-time first-install success versus 63% for ad-hoc procurement approaches—translating to avoided labor costs averaging $480 per delayed room.

Common Procurement Pitfalls & Mitigation Strategies

Even experienced buyers encounter recurring issues when specifying acoustic-optimized dual-monitor desks. Three high-frequency risks include:

Risk Category Typical Impact Mitigation Action
Inadequate VESA reinforcement Monitor arm sag or detachment after 6–9 months; 37% failure rate in stress tests Require supplier-submitted static load test reports (≥3× max rated load for 120 min)
Non-compliant substrate sourcing Fire code rejection during municipal inspection; average delay: 11 days Verify batch-specific certificates of compliance (not generic product-level docs)
Acoustic testing misalignment Lab-measured 5.2 dB reduction fails real-world validation due to untested mounting conditions Contractually mandate on-site verification using calibrated sound level meter (IEC 61672-1 Class 1)

Addressing these proactively reduces change-order frequency by 68% and eliminates 99% of post-handover acoustic complaints—critical for maintaining brand reputation in competitive luxury segments.
